Luna needs a new home because: -she is struggling with territorial aggression and there are young kids in her current home She would do best in a home: -without kids- this is a requirement so that we can really help Luna thrive -with or without another dog- Luna lives with other dogs and has limited interaction with dogs outside of the immediate family. She does fine with those other dogs aside from some food possession issues, which can be addressed by feeding her separately from other dogs in the home. -with or without a cat- Luna lives with cats and while she likes to chase them, she never tries to hurt them (she just finds it fun.... but many cats won't!) -with a person or people that understand her territorial aggression and are willing to make changes to ensure she can thrive within their home -she is crate-trained -she is house-trained -she is spayed and up-to-date on vaccines and has a clean bill of health (she was recently seen by a vet) -she does well listening to commands and getting redirection Luna loves: -fetch and she will retrieve and bring you back the ball over and over ... and over again -walks and hikes. Going on a leisurely stroll... she will come along and enjoy. Going on an intense hike... she will come along and keep up without a problem. What could be better! -stuffed toys (if they have a squeaky inside, that is an extra bonus!) -treats-- she is anything but picky!
